COMMUNITY SOLUTION TEAMS
Community solution teams are United Way of Olmsted County’s primary mechanism for planning, status assessment, priority setting, distribution of resources, and results measurement.
These teams:
-
Create a vision, identify critical objectives and work in partnership with community resources to achieve key results and improvements in indentified focus impact areas.
-
Develop knowledge and expertise in identified focus impact areas
-
Seek sustainable solutions and strategies in identified focus impact areas
-
Prioritize and plan a course of action that will lead to sustainable results in identified focus impact areas
Members may serve up to two consecutive three year terms. The teams meet once a month.
